SPOT - Your Synthetic Best Friend

Released in September 2019 and built by robotics company Boston Dynamics, Spot is a fully autonomous four-legged robot. Guided by an on-board artificial intelligence software, Spot is able to adaptively process data and draw insights out of any given environment in order to navigate and keep itself balanced while performing tasks. Spot is even able to self-correct if it falls over or encounters an impassable object. You’re also able to remotely control Spot if you encounter any areas that it cannot traverse on its own.

If you have an extra $74,500 (over one million in South African Rands) lying about, you can now purchase a Spot unit as a civilian. Spot was made available to the general public as Boston Dynamics’ first commercial product to enable non-academic and non-military users to explore what this type of robot can do in everyday situations.
